Auto Repair & Service
200 Nevada St El Segundo, CA 90245 Contact info
Read Reviews Write a Review
Towing
630 N Pacific Coast Hwy Ste 13A El Segundo, CA 90245 Contact info
720 S Allied Way Ste C El Segundo, CA 90245 Contact info